Volunteers from Glasgow City Council dress up to entertain special needs primary pupils

(Photograph) - Volunteers from Glasgow City Council dressed up to entertain special needs primary pupils at the Winter Gardens on Glasgow Green, which they transformed into Santa's Grotto. Other treats included a choir and presents for every child, live donkeys standing round a nativity scene and, of course, Santa himself made a guest appearance in his horse-drawn sledge.
